Article: 70 jobs under threat as ITV pulls the plug on its rolling news channel

ITV pulled the plug on its rolling news channel yesterday, in a
move that could lead to the loss of 70 jobs at the news provider,
ITN.
Launched by ITN five years ago, the ITV News Channel became
Britain's third 24-hour news channel alongside Sky News and the BBC's
News 24. However, ITV recently cut the news channel's output on
Freeview, the digital TV platform, from 24 hours to 12 to allow space
for its new ITV4 digital channel.
ITV executives took the decision to axe the channel because they
need space on Freeview for a new ITV children's channel, planned for
next February.
